> It's possible. Just change your declaration of `c`:
> 
> var c: TBase;
> 
> It still prints TMyClass at the end.
> 
> Of course, you're only going to have access to methods that are declared in 
> TBase.
> You can also approach this sort of thing with interfaces... 
> 

True, but then we're stuck in a typecasting game where I need to cast "c" back 
to TMyClass. :) I probably brought this up years ago and forgot but Objective-C 
has an "id" type which is "can assign to any class type". It seems like 
something that would be standard for OOP but I don't recall ever seeing it in 
Pascal or C++.
